Wii WIFI support ideas

1) Use IOS sockets to implement a network driver
- How?

2) Use IOS sockets from userspace
- Only works with modified programs

3) Write a driver that can send and receive UDP packets using IOS sockets.
Implement IP over UDP using TUN/TAP in a similar way to IP over DNS.

- Requires another computer on the network to act as a proxy
+ Could work

4) Hope that the IOS interface for sending DS demos is low level
enough to do normal wifi.
- Requires reverse engineering work
- May not be possible

5) Replace IOS
- Requires lots of reverse engineering work
- Risky

6) Give up and use a USB wifi adaptor
